Web13 apr. 2024 · The rising temperatures threatening life on our planet are caused in part by microbes that produce 50% of atmospheric methane, a gas 30 times more potent than CO 2 at trapping heat. Surprisingly, another kind of microbe combats these rising temperatures by consuming up to 80% of methane released from ocean sediments. Web9 jul. 2024 · Methanogenesis is an anaerobic respiration that uses oxidized carbon such as CO 2 as a terminal electron acceptor. Thus, methanogens are common in habitats that are poor in other electron acceptors, such as O 2, NO 3–, Fe 3+ and SO 42–.
